sorry it took me a few nights to get some pics taken. It was really easy to run the wiring up the sides of the bracing. Then some ziptie anchors and zipties to make it clean and keep the wires tucked in. Like i said earlier i have 9 of em. One on each side of the bracing would be plenty (8) then one in the front compartment if you felt the need. The crimps in the middle make the perfect angle to point them down to the floor.
